Proposal for a mutual assistance plan to meet emergencies arising from pre-salt oil exploration in the Santos basin, region of lowland Santista (SP)

With the discovery of pre-salt in ultra-deep waters in the Santos Basin, and given the vulnerability of the response structure of the National Contingency Plan, this study aims to propose the development of a Mutual Aid Plan - PAM, with the involvement major public emergency response agencies in the state of São Paulo and oil exploration companies in the pre-salt area. The study is characterized as exploratory with a qualitative approach and consisted of a review of the National Contingency Plans for oil spills in the United States and Brazil. The results showed the fragility of the response structure and the lack of articulation of the National Contingency Plan of Brazil with the states and municipalities and the need for the proposal of a Mutual Aid Plan in the lowland Santista region.
